American singer Oliver Tree, best known globally for his hit song Life Goes On, has reportedly died at the age of 33 following a tragic helicopter crash in Brazil.
According to reports cited by Page Six, the accident occurred in Recreio dos Bandeirantes, in the western region of Rio de Janeiro. Oliver Tree was identified as one of six victims killed in the crash.
The other victims reportedly included director Lucas Vignale, Argentine YouTuber Gaspar Prim, also known as Gaspi, music producer Lucas Brito Chaves, and two pilots, Alexandre Souza and Charles Marsillac.
Authorities said two helicopters collided in midair while flying over a parking lot. After the aircraft fell, at least 20 cars at the site caught fire, creating a devastating scene that shocked witnesses and fans around the world.
Oliver Tree was reportedly traveling in the same helicopter as Vignale, Prim, Chaves, and pilot Alexandre Souza. The second helicopter was allegedly being flown by pilot Charles Marsillac, who was alone on board.
Local police told CNN that the case remains under investigation, and forensic experts have been requested to examine the crash scene.
Brazilian officials, including local police, firefighters, and traffic engineering teams, quickly arrived at the scene and blocked off the surrounding area.
In an official statement, the Brazilian Air Force said investigators from the aviation accident investigation and prevention agency had been called to carry out initial procedures involving the two aircraft.
According to the statement, specialists will collect and verify data, preserve evidence, examine the damage caused by the crash, and gather additional information to support the investigation.
Oliver Tree had been visiting South America as part of his global tour, The World’s First World Tour. He had recently completed a successful performance in São Paulo on June 6 and was expected to continue the tour with a show in Lisbon on July 13.
That performance will no longer take place following the singer’s sudden death.
Born in California in 1993, Oliver Tree began gaining public attention at a young age. Early in his career, he performed under the name Tree and collaborated with major electronic music artists including Skrillex and Zeds Dead.
After releasing a solo album in 2013, he stepped away from music for several years to study music technology.
He later returned with his debut studio album Ugly Is Beautiful in 2020, which helped bring him international recognition. The album featured Life Goes On, the song that became one of his most widely known hits.
In the following years, Oliver Tree continued releasing music, including the albums Cowboy Tears and Alone in a Crowd. Most recently, he released Love You Madly Hate You Badly in April.
News of his reported death has left fans stunned and heartbroken, with many sharing tributes online and remembering his eccentric image, unique sound, and unforgettable performances.
